Nutrition Services - Food Service Worker II Part Time Requisition #: 457044 Location: Sibley Memorial Hospital, Washington, DC 20016 Category: Support Services (Services/Trades) Work Shift: Rotating Shift Work Week: Limited (20 - 29) Weekend Work Required: Yes Date Posted: Jan. 5, 2022 Eligible for $1000 Sign on Bonus The Food service worker II provides the highest quality of service to customers at all times. Works at various stations in the Cafe, as assigned. Sets up stations and performs cleaning work in the Cafe as assigned. Performs cold food preparation for the Cafe. Maintains high level of sanitation in work area. In addition, effectively performs duties of grill cook, catering assistant, or food service cashier when needed. May perform work in other areas of the department as needed. Work Location: Washington, DC Limited (20 - 29) Must be flexible to work as early as 5:00am and as late as 8:00pm with rotating weekends Minimal Education and Experience: 1. High school graduate or equivalent. 2. Must be able to read and understand written menus. 3. Must be able to communicate verbally in English with customers. 4. Two years or more of food service experience in a retail setting. Johns Hopkins Health System and its affiliates are an Equal Opportunity / Affirmative Action employers.
